416.467.9100 | Dundas Data Visualization | Login
Welcome Guest
This is the support page for the legacy Dundas Dashboard application. For assistance with the current Dundas BI application please click here.
Dashboard v5.0

This site makes extensive use of JavaScript.

Please enable JavaScript in your web browser and reload the page before proceeding.

Analytical Grid - Interactions and Methods

Hide navigation
RSS
Modified on Tue, 16 Apr 2013 02:44 PM
Click to return to: Documentation | Designing Dashboards | DV Controls | Analytical Grid


Interactions

Click

The Click interaction lets you respond to mouse clicks on the control.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

Context Click

The Context Click interaction lets you respond when the right mouse button is released.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

Drag

The Drag interaction lets you respond when an object is dragged over the control.

Arguments:


Drop

The Drop interaction lets you respond when an object is dropped on the control.

Arguments:


Group Description Collection Changed

The Group Description Collection Changed interaction lets you know when the group description collection has changed.

ImageThis is an Advanced property.

Arguments:


Hover

The Hover interaction lets you respond to the user “hovering” their mouse over the control.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

Mouse Enter

The Mouse Enter interaction lets you respond to the user moving the mouse into the control's area.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

Mouse Leave

The Mouse Leave interaction lets you respond to the user moving the mouse out of the control's area.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

Note: The Mouse Leave event occurs whenever the mouse is no longer directly over the control. For example, if you displayed a message (via the services.ShowMessage method) that appeared under the mouse, the Mouse Leave event would occur even though the mouse hasn't moved.

Mouse Move

The Mouse Move interaction lets you respond to mouse movements in the control's area.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

Mouse Right Down

The Mouse Right Button Down interaction lets you respond when the right mouse button is pressed on the control.

ImageThis is an Advanced property.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

Mouse Up

The Mouse Up interaction lets you respond when the left mouse button is released on the control.

ImageThis is an Advanced property.

Arguments:


The VisualElementArgs property of e is a DashboardDataGridCell or DashboardDataGridRow.

On Layout Updated

The On Layout Updated interaction lets you respond when the layout is updated in this data visualization control.

ImageThis is an Advanced property.

Arguments:


Page Index Changed

The Page Index Changed interaction lets you respond when the current page has changed.

ImageThis is an Advanced property.

Arguments:


Row Loaded

The Row Loaded interaction lets you respond to the loading of an OLAP data grid row.

For example, you can write a script to color the cells or rows of an analytical grid.

ImageThis is an Advanced property.

Arguments:


Row Unloaded

The Row Unloaded interaction lets you respond to the unloading of an OLAP data grid row.

ImageThis is an Advanced property.

Arguments:


Selection Changed

The Selection Changed interaction lets you know when the selection has changed in the data grid.

ImageThis is an Advanced property.

Arguments:


Methods

DashboardOlapGrid has the same methods as DataGrid in addition to the following.

GetCellOlapData

Gets the OLAP data corresponding to the given cell.


Arguments:

  • cell - The data grid cell.

Notes:

  • For header cells, AnalyticalOlapCellEventArgs.HeaderInfo will be populated.
  • For data cells, AnalyticalOlapCellEventArgs.TargetCell will be populated.

See also: Color Analytical Grid Cells

GetRowOlapData

Gets the OLAP data corresponding to the given row.


Arguments:

  • row - The data grid row.

Related topics


Click to return to: Documentation | Designing Dashboards | DV Controls | Analytical Grid

About Dundas | Contact Us Follow us on Twitter! | Privacy Statement | Report Site Issues

Copyright © 2009-2014 Dundas Data Visualization, Inc.